Cadence Design Systems, Inc., headquartered in San Jose, California, is an American multinational computational software company. The company produces software, hardware and silicon structures for designing integrated circuits, systems on chips (SoCs) and printed circuit boards.

What is Cadence Design Systems' core business model?
Cadence Design Systems develops and sells electronic design automation (EDA) software, hardware, and IP for designing integrated circuits, SoCs, and PCBs. It generates revenue primarily through software licenses, maintenance, and professional services, with TTM revenue of $5.53 billion and a 21.2% profit margin.

What competitive advantages does CDNS hold?
Cadence leads in computational software for complex chip design with high switching costs and deep integration in customer workflows. It boasts a 29.7% operating margin, 20.7% ROE, and 91% institutional ownership, differentiating it from peers in the $112.5B market cap EDA space.
